Sami Awad currently serves as Co-Director of Nonviolence International. He is based in Bethlehem, Palestine where he has been a leading advocate of nonviolent resistance to occupation and inspirational leader for building a shared future of Palestinians and Israelis based on equality and human rights. Sami founded the Holy Land Trust in 1995 to work for a nonviolent future of Palestinian justice. Sami leads training and education programs on nonviolence that include a focus on trauma resilience and leadership development.

The Practice: A Living Beatitude

At the center of our 10 days is a deep, rhythmic exploration of the Beatitudes. Rather than moral ideals to achieve, Sami facilitates the Beatitudes as a series of "inner movements." We will sit in the silence of the desert to find what it means to be "poor in spirit."

We will stand in the tension of modern-day realities to practice "the ministry of presence.

We will move through the land to experience the softening of the heart that leads to true peacemaking.
